Abstract

A kind of drilling tube rod screw thread basting device and upper button oil pipe pressure tester are provided, including fuel feeding fat device, coating head and mould, the mould is provided with the mould screw thread being engaged with drilling tube rod end screw thread, and when the screw thread of drilling tube rod end is external screw thread, the mould screw thread is internal thread;When the screw thread of drilling tube rod end is internal thread, the mould screw thread is external screw thread;Oil discharge passage is provided with the coating head, the coating head surface corresponding with mould screw thread is provided with oil-out, one end connection oil-out of the oil discharge passage, the other end is connected by pipeline with fuel feeding fat device, and grease is transported on mould screw thread by fuel feeding fat device by pipeline, oil discharge passage, oil-out.Upper button oil pipe pressure tester auto-control degree is higher, by screw thread oiling operations together with it, more facilitates the implementation of automated job;In addition, during upper button, grease can play lubrication, help to protect screw thread, improve pressure testing success rate.

Background technology
Tube rod type component is terminally positioned screw thread for the oil pipe that is used in oil gas drilling operation, sleeve pipe, drilling rod etc.(Spiral shell Line), for lubrication and auxiliary seal when anti-corrosion, antirust, connection, it is necessary to apply grease on these screw threads, traditional coating Mode is manually to smear, and less efficient, coating quality and coating amount are difficult to control, and labour cost is high and work situation is severe, nothing By be quality or safety be all difficult to ensure that;To solve this problem, many solutions, Authorization Notice No. are proposed in industry A kind of pipe thread oiler is proposed for CN 2278837Y utility model patent, fuel-displaced slot is opened up in coating head, is used Handwheel controls the how much fuel-displaced of lubricant, tentatively solves coating amount control problem, but still needs to artificial manual operations, automates journey Spend relatively low, the similar utility model patent for thering is Authorization Notice No. to be CN 204817079U therewith《Oil pipe pin thread dope is smeared Device》, application publication number is the A of CN 102688832 application for a patent for invention《Dope application device》, it is relatively simple hand Work wiper;Authorization Notice No. is the U of CN 205761972 utility model patent《Dope automatic painting apparatus》Pass through water Spray body is moved at the screw thread for needing to spray by flat travel mechanism and vertical lifting mechanism to be sprayed, and Authorization Notice No. is The U of CN 204276253 utility model patent《One kind is used for drilling rod automatic oiling tool arm device》Driven and sprayed using dolly Head is moved to screw thread surface and sprayed, and is driven and sprayed using mechanism, reduces personnel labor intensity;Application publication number is CN 104511403 A application for a patent for invention, Authorization Notice No. are the U of CN 203296753 utility model patent《Oil pipe thread is certainly Dynamic oiling station》, Authorization Notice No. is the U of CN 203425997 utility model patent《A kind of oil pipe screw thread stop-leak compound Application device》, application publication number is the A of CN 105289915 application for a patent for invention《A kind of oil pipe drill rod screw thread anti-corrosion grease is automatic Application device》Using pneumatically or hydraulically, electrically etc. mode drive grease to apply, improve the gentle efficiency of Automated water.
Tubing repair is the important means that recycling is carried out to the oil pipe of recovery, the 4th world in November, 2008 Repair conference meeting paper《Daqing oil field tubing repair technical research》, Chongqing University of Science and Technology journal (natural science edition) 2008 2 months the 1st phases of volume 10 of year《Full automatic oil pipe repairs the design and manufacture and effect analysis of production line》Describe the operation of reparation Journey, the oil pipe after reparation need carry out pressure testing detection after determine whether it is qualified, protection grease coating link generally finished in pressure testing Packaging link afterwards is carried out.Chinese plant engineering 11 phases in 2004《Automatically upper button oil pipe water pressure testing system》Pressure testing is detected Upper button oil pipe water pressure testing system is described, and is tried after being screwed by tool heads with oil pipe of upper button oil pipe pressure tester Pressure, to detect oil pipe and screw thread quality, tool heads are connected by screw thread with oil pipe, during upper button, are existed because to medium The screw thread damage hidden danger of problem, Authorization Notice No. is to be carried in CN 2660508Y utility model patent Full automatic oil pipe pressure testing machine To voltage pulsation, centering the problems such as be one of reason.
The content of the invention
The technical problem to be solved in the present invention is to provide a kind of a kind of drilling tube rod screw thread different from prior art Grease method, and the device of the method is realized, it can solve the problem that drilling tube rod screw thread automates oiling problem, grease coating is fast Speed, uniform, saving grease;A kind of upper button oil pipe pressure tester for being provided with drilling tube rod screw thread basting device is proposed in addition, The cost of labor of screw thread coating is not only saved, improves automatization level, improves efficiency, additionally it is possible to screw thread protection when being detained in solution Problem.
The technical scheme is that:A kind of drilling tube rod screw thread grease method, comprises the following steps:
(1)Mould is provided with the mould screw thread being engaged with drilling tube rod end screw thread, when the screw thread of drilling tube rod end For external screw thread when, the mould screw thread is internal thread;When the screw thread of drilling tube rod end is internal thread, the mould screw thread is External screw thread;Grease is coated onto on the mould screw thread;
(2)Make the screw thread of drilling tube rod end and the mould threaded engagement, grease and drilling pipe during screwing The screw thread of bar contacts and is attached to the screw thread surface of drilling tube rod.
Grease is coated onto on mould screw thread, screw thread and the mould threaded engagement of drilling tube rod end, is coated on mould screw thread Grease be adhered on the screw thread surface of part, during screwing, grease is brought into other screw thread surfaces;Drilling tube rod end Screw thread be taper thread, the gap during screwing between drilling tubing string end screw thread and mould screw thread is less and less, extruding Grease is along screw thread unfolded surface;Both effect combine cause grease by it is rapid, equal and the screw thread coated in drilling tube rod end Surface, the tightness screwed represents the gap between the screw thread and mould screw thread of drilling tube rod end, and then can control painting The grease thickness on the screw thread surface of drilling tube rod end is applied, is applied in this way on the screw thread surface of drilling tube rod end Grease, simple in construction, it is convenient to realize.
The present invention also provides a kind of drilling tube rod screw thread basting device for realizing the above method, it is characterised in that including Fuel feeding fat device, coating head and mould, the mould are provided with the mould screw thread being engaged with drilling tube rod end screw thread, work as drilling When the screw thread of tube rod end is external screw thread, the mould screw thread is internal thread;When the screw thread of drilling tube rod end is internal thread, The mould screw thread is external screw thread;Oil discharge passage, the coating head surface corresponding with mould screw thread are provided with the coating head Oil-out, one end connection oil-out of the oil discharge passage are provided with, the other end is connected by pipeline with fuel feeding fat device, oil Fat is transported on mould screw thread by fuel feeding fat device by pipeline, oil discharge passage, oil-out.By fuel feeding fat device, fuel-displaced logical Road, oil-out and its corresponding connecting line, it is possible to achieve supply automatically the helicoid grease of mould, avoid the matter manually applied Control problem is measured, saves manpower;The mould is provided with the mould screw thread being engaged with drilling tube rod end screw thread so that screws It is achieved;The screw thread of drilling tube rod end is taper thread, the process screwed drilling is kept a grip on end screw thread and mould screw thread it Between gap it is less and less, extruding grease is along screw thread unfolded surface;Both effect combine cause grease by it is rapid, equal and coating On the screw thread surface of drilling tube rod end, the tightness screwed is represented between the screw thread and mould screw thread of drilling tube rod end Gap, and then the grease thickness on the screw thread surface coated in drilling tube rod end can be controlled.In this way in drilling pipe The screw thread surface coating grease of bar end, simple in construction, it is convenient to realize.
As a kind of embodiment of drilling tube rod screw thread basting device, in addition to sliding support, sliding bar, the cunning Lever end connects coating head, and the sliding bar and sliding support are slidably connected, and the sliding bar can back and forth be slided on sliding support Dynamic, the direction of motion of the sliding bar is vertical with the helicoid axis of mould, and the sliding bar drives coating head to be toward or away from mould Screw thread.Sliding bar drives coating head after applying grease on mould screw thread, to leave mould screw thread close to mould screw thread, and allows open pipe The space of bar movement, tube rod screw thread are screwed after making grease coating uniformly, screw off tube rod, after removing oiling station, sliding bar is another Secondary drive coating head starts the oiling work of another wheel, so circulation is carried out, and flow is smooth, is easy to automatic close to mould screw thread Change operation.
It is described as the another embodiment of drilling tube rod screw thread basting device, in addition to gantry pillars, swing arm Swing arm end connects coating head, and the swing arm and gantry pillars are hinged, and the swing arm can be swung on gantry pillars, described The rotation axis of swing arm is vertical with the helicoid axis of mould, and the swing arm drives coating head to be leaned on close to mould with mould screw thread Closely.Swing arm drives coating head after applying grease on mould screw thread, to leave mould screw thread, the rotation of tube rod screw thread close to mould screw thread After conjunction makes grease coating uniformly, tube rod is screwed off, after removing oiling station, the drive coating head of sliding bar again is close to mould spiral shell Line, start the oiling work of another wheel, so circulation is carried out, and flow is smooth, is easy to automation mechanized operation.
The better embodiment of two kinds of coating heads introduced below, when screw thread is internal thread, the mould of the die surface setting It is external screw thread to have screw thread, and the coating head is provided with the Inner arc being engaged with the mould screw thread, and the oil-out is arranged on institute State the inner surface of Inner arc.Inner arc coordinates with mould screw thread, helicoid with mould along Inner arc after grease is extruded by oil-out Gap is spread, and is adhered on mould screw thread so that mould thread surface has bigger grease applicator surface, and then ensure that drilling pipe Bar screw thread contacts with bigger grease applicator surface, so that grease coating is more uniform.
When screw thread is external screw thread, the mould screw thread that the die surface is set is internal thread, the coating head be provided with and The external arc that the mould screw thread is engaged, the oil-out are arranged on the outer surface of the Inner arc.External arc and mould spiral shell Line coordinates, and after grease is extruded by oil-out, spreads, is adhered on mould screw thread along external arc and the helicoid gap of mould so that Mould thread surface has bigger grease applicator surface, and then ensure that drilling tube rod screw thread contacts with bigger grease applicator surface, So that grease coating is more uniform.
As a kind of implementation of fuel feeding fat device, the fuel feeding fat device is air driven pump, by apply oil control valve with Source of the gas connects.
Further, in addition to pneumatic actuation part and drive control valve, the pneumatic actuation part driving sliding bar or Swing arm drives coating head closer or far from mould.It is pneumatically a kind of typical realisation in lubrication oil supply field, it is convenient to realize, just In realizing Automated condtrol.The art also has many other fuel feeding and control mode, and technical staff can enter as needed Row is selected.
, it is necessary to carry out pressure testing to the oil pipe after reparation during tubing repair, the oil pipe after pressure testing is qualified can apply unction Fat is simultaneously packed, and this is the conventional processes of tubing repair technique.The present invention is transformed traditional process, will apply grease Link move on to the button stage, now:The mould is the tool heads screwed with oil pipe of upper button oil pipe pressure tester, in pressure testing Before, grease is coated onto on the mould screw thread in the tool heads, tool heads carry out pressure testing after being screwed with oil pipe.In oil before pressure testing Pipe screw thread surface applies grease, can apply grease and is combined together with pressure testing, and need not special carry out screw thread oiling work Industry, save Active workings;Upper button oil pipe pressure tester auto-control degree is higher, and screw thread oiling operations are in connection Together, the implementation of automated job is more facilitated;In addition, during upper button, grease can play lubrication, help In protection screw thread, pressure testing success rate is improved.
Now upper button oil pipe pressure tester installs above-described drilling tube rod screw thread basting device, on the mould is The tool heads screwed with oil pipe of button oil pipe pressure tester, before oil pipe contacts with tool heads, toward tool heads on apply grease, oil Pipe enters pressure testing station and screwed with tool heads, is not only coated with grease to oil pipe thread surface, while also have lubricated screw thread, makes It must screw more smooth, have grease in screw thread and tool heads contact surface gap, help to protect screw thread and tool heads, extend The tool heads life-span;Pressure testing is carried out after screwing, during pressure testing, has grease in screw thread and tool heads contact surface gap, is had auxiliary Sealing function is helped, contributes to pressure testing success.

Embodiment
Embodiment 1.
Illustrate a kind of embodiment of drilling tube rod screw thread basting device of the present invention with reference to accompanying drawing 1,2,3,4, for ease of Contrast on effect, cylinder is in stretching state in Fig. 1, and coating head cylinder in mould, Fig. 4 is in retracted mode, and coating head is away from mould Tool, tube rod screw thread and mould threaded engagement.
As shown in figure 1, drilling tube rod screw thread basting device includes mould 1, coating head 21, sliding bar 22, sliding support 23. Mould 1 is provided with the mould screw thread being engaged with drilling tube rod end screw thread, and in the present embodiment, the mould screw thread is outer spiral shell Line, the screw thread of supporting drilling tube rod end is internal thread.
The end of sliding bar 22 connects coating head 21, and the sliding bar 22 and sliding support 23 are slidably connected, and pass through cylinder 24 driving sliding bars 22 23 reciprocatingly slide on sliding support, and the direction of motion and the helicoid axis of mould of the sliding bar 22 hang down Directly, the sliding bar 22 drives painting 21 to be toward or away from mould screw thread.
As shown in Fig. 2 in the present embodiment, coating head 21 is provided with the Inner arc 211 being engaged with mould screw thread, oil-out 212 are arranged on the inner surface of Inner arc 211, and oil discharge passage 213 is provided with coating head 2.
As shown in figure 3, be used as fuel feeding fat device using air driven pump 4, the inlet end of air driven pump 4 by apply oil control valve 3 with Source of the gas is connected, and the oil outlet end of air driven pump 4 is connected with oil discharge passage 213, source of the gas connection drive control valve 5, the gas of drive control valve 5 Road is connected with the inlet end of cylinder 24.
Illustrate the working method of drilling tube rod screw thread basting device in the present embodiment with reference to Fig. 1,4, Fig. 4 is Fig. 1 realities Apply the top view of mode.It is convenient for Contrast on effect.For ease of Contrast on effect, cylinder is in stretching state in Fig. 1, and coating head is close to mould Tool 1.Cylinder is in retracted mode in Fig. 4, and coating head 21 is away from mould, tube rod screw thread and mould threaded engagement.
First, the cylinder rod of cylinder 24 is stretched out, and driving sliding bar 22 drives coating head 21 close to mould screw thread, interior in coating head 21 Circular arc 211 coordinates with mould screw thread, applies oil control valve 3 and opens, source of the gas connects with air driven pump 4, and air driven pump 4 pumps out grease, by going out Hydraulic fluid port 212 enters Inner arc 211 with being spread in the helicoid gap of mould and along gap, is adhered on mould screw thread so that mould Tool thread surface has bigger grease applicator surface;
Pump out after grease reaches a certain amount, close and apply oil control valve 3, air driven pump 4 stops;
Drive control valve 5 is acted, and the cylinder rod of control cylinder 24 is stretched out, and driving sliding bar 22 drives coating head 21 away from mould spiral shell Line;
Drilling tube rod moves to mould 1, and mould external screw thread contacts with the internal thread of drilling tube rod end;
Rotating mould 1 or drilling tube rod, make the screw thread of drilling tube rod end and the mould threaded engagement, in the mistake screwed Grease contacts with the screw thread of drilling tube rod and is attached to the screw thread surface of drilling tube rod in journey;During screwing, grease quilt Bring other screw thread surfaces into;The screw thread of drilling tube rod end is taper thread, drilling tubing string end screw thread and mould during screwing The gap having between screw thread is less and less, extrudes grease along screw thread unfolded surface;Both effects, which combine, causes grease by rapid, equal With the screw thread surface coated in drilling tube rod end, by controlling the tightness that screws to control coated in drilling tube rod The grease thickness on the screw thread surface of end;
Rotating mould 1 or drilling tube rod reversely are unscrewed, the screw thread and the mould screw thread for making drilling tube rod end depart from;
Extract drilling tube rod out, complete a grease coating process.
So circulation is carried out, and can carry out the continuous grease coating effect of multiple drilling tube rods.
Embodiment 2.
Illustrate the another embodiment of drilling tube rod screw thread basting device of the present invention with reference to accompanying drawing 5,6,7.
As shown in figure 5, in the present embodiment, oscillating cylinder 62, swing arm 61, swing arm 61 and pendulum are installed on gantry pillars 63 Dynamic bearing 63 is be hinged, and oscillating cylinder 62 drives swing arm 61 to swing, and the end of swing arm 61 connects coating head 64, swing arm 61 Rotation axis is vertical with the helicoid axis of mould, and swing arm 61 drives coating head insertion and leaves mould.
As shown in Figure 5,6, in the present embodiment, the mould screw thread that the surface of mould 7 is set is internal thread, coating head 64 be provided with and The external arc 642 that the mould screw thread is engaged, oil-out 641 are arranged on the outer surface of the external arc 642.External arc 642 Coordinate with mould screw thread, after grease is extruded by oil-out 641, spread along external arc 642 and the helicoid gap of mould, be adhered to mould Have on screw thread so that mould thread surface has bigger grease applicator surface, and then ensure that drilling tube rod screw thread and bigger oil Fat applicator surface contacts, so that grease coating is more uniform.
Fig. 6 be Fig. 5 a kind of drilling tube rod screw thread basting device in coating head 64 partial sectional view, it is set in Fig. 6 Oil-out 641 is the multiple oil-outs for prolonging the setting of arc surface 642 so that the area of grease coating is bigger, and grease coating is more equal It is even.
In Fig. 5,7, it is oscillating cylinder 62 that control coating head is helicoid closer or far from mould, and the action of oscillating cylinder 62, which drives, to be applied First 64 closer or far from the rotation that the helicoid mode of mould is swing arm 61.
The mode not being described in detail in the present embodiment is identical with a upper embodiment.
Embodiment 3.
The present embodiment is the one of the upper button oil pipe pressure tester for being provided with the drilling tube rod screw thread basting device of the present invention Kind embodiment.
Fig. 8 is a kind of implementation for the upper button oil pipe pressure tester for being provided with the drilling tube rod screw thread basting device of the present invention The front view of mode, in figure, the drilling tube rod screw thread basting device 2 in embodiment 1 is arranged on tool heads to be externally threaded Side, drilling tube rod screw thread basting device 3 is arranged on the side that tool heads are internal thread in embodiment 2.
Fig. 9 is the top view of Fig. 8 embodiments.
Figure 10 is Fig. 9 partial enlarged drawing.
It is to the process of oil pipe progress pressure testing using the upper button oil pipe pressure tester of the present embodiment:
First, the cylinder rod of cylinder 24 is stretched out, and driving sliding bar 22 drives coating head 21 close to tool heads(External screw thread), swing gas Cylinder 62 drives swing arm 61 to swing, and drives coating head 64 to insert tool heads(Internal thread).
Apply oil control valve 3 to open, air driven pump 4 pumps out grease, is coated to tool heads by oil-out 212, oil-out 641 respectively (External screw thread), tool heads(Internal thread)On;
Pump out after grease reaches a certain amount, close and apply oil control valve 3, air driven pump 4 stops;
Drive control valve events, the cylinder rod of control cylinder 24 are retracted, and drive coating head 21 away from tool heads(External screw thread), cylinder 62 swing arm 61, which is swung, drives coating head 64 to remove tool heads(Internal thread);
Oil pipe enters pressure testing station, and two tool heads are close to oil pipe, contact, screw, grease is attached during screwing On the screw thread surface of oil pipe;
Test medium, pressure testing are passed through into oil pipe;
Pressure testing finishes, and reversely unscrews tool heads and oil pipe until departing from, two tool heads are away from oil pipe;
Oil pipe is transported into pressure testing station.
So circulation is carried out, and can carry out grease coating, the work pressure test of multiple oil pipes.
Before oil pipe contacts with tool heads, toward tool heads on apply grease, oil pipe enters pressure testing station and revolved with tool heads Close, be not only coated with grease to oil pipe thread surface, while also have lubricated screw thread so that screw more smooth, screw thread and instrument Head contact surface has grease in gap, helps to protect screw thread and tool heads, extends the tool heads life-span;Tried after screwing Pressure, during pressure testing, have grease in screw thread and tool heads contact surface gap, have auxiliary seal effect, contribute to pressure testing into Work(.
